Guys i am getting the VR at half the price as a promotion. I have the s7 edge. Is it still worth it?

Also i believe it is using the oculus platform which means it can access only the oculus/s7 edge suite of apps? right?

I don't want to get this thing and then it becomes a gadget just lying around the house. The HTC VIVE and LG VR have different set of apps/app store?

I heard theres a new rick and morty game VR for steam. Can i access that on my S7 edge. I saw pewdewpie playing it using the VIVE

Hasn't google made a common VR store/Play VR Store for all the platforms?
 
It depends on whether or not you use VR. Is it worth it? Yes, if you use VR. For most of us, it's a cool thing that came bundled with our phones and use a few times during the novelty period. The controller will help make more use of it, but unless you know you like VR, it might not be worth full price (but at 50% off it's not a bad choice).

Yes, it's based off of Oculus, but you don't have access to Rift games, just those specifically ported to the Samsung VR platform. There is a 'hack' that allows you to use Google Cardboard's apps and games on the VR as well (that's the Google Play Store VR section, but it's for their 'global' platform, which is in itself incompatible with the VR); you'll have to install an app and manually install apps onto your VR.

To the best of my knowledge, Rick and Morty's VR Game is only available for PC platforms from Oculus (Rift and Vive)
